Felix Immanuel Wyss
Interactive Intelligence Group · Genesys Cloud Services · Genesys Telecommunications Laboratories
Total Patents:
45
Overall Rank:
#63,945
Years Active:
2008–2025
Interactive Intelligence Group Rank:
#1